Young Israel of Westside Shiurim

Shabbos 31

  1. Hillel was more patient and humble than Shammai. It happened with 3 stories of potential converts, one who only believed in written Torah, one who wanted to learn Torah on one foot, and one one who wanted to be a Kohen gadol- Shammai pushed them away and Hillel converted then with great patience.

  2. There were 2 people who made a bet if one of them could anger Hillel. One tried angering him By asking annoying questions on Friday afternooon and Hillel refuses to get upset.

  3. The pesukim in Koheles emphasize the importance of fear of Heaven. Even with lots of Torah study, one really needs fear of Heaven to preserve the Torah. Otherwise, the Torah can spoil.

  4. Pasuk in Koheles says don’t be too wicked means even if one sins, they shouldn’t continue to sin

  5. Wicked know they will die but they are too addicted to pleasure to stop their sins

  6. R Yosi said if one put out candle to save lamp or oil they’re exempt. But to save the wick they are liable. There are two explanations for the dif R Yosi holds מלאכה שאינה צריכה לגופה חייב, but destructive acts are liable on Shabbos only if the intent is to build something constructive in their spot. סותר על מנת לבנות במקומו . So putting out wick to save lamp or oil is exempt but wick is obligated. Or, alternatively, r Yosi holds מלאכה שאינה צריכה לגופה פטור, but if they need the wick to get charred so it will light better next time that’s called צריכה לגופה.

  7. 3 sins women are punished by childbirth- nidda, challah and lighting candles. Childbirth is vulnerable time and laxity in these areas is punishable at that time
